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Texas to Aspen is to fly which costs $60 - $350 and takes 5h 11m.
The fastest way to get from Texas to Aspen is to fly which takes 4h 48m and costs $80 - $450.
No, there is no direct bus from Texas to Aspen. However, there are services departing from Hyatt Regency Houston and arriving at Garmisch St + Hopkins Ave via Ft Worth Bus Station, Union Station Gate B19 and West Glenwood Park & Ride.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 31h.
The distance between Texas and Aspen is 829 miles. The road distance is 1067.1 miles.
The best way to get from Texas to Aspen without a car is to bus which takes 31h and costs $240 - $440.
It takes approximately 4h 48m to get from Texas to Aspen, including transfers.
Texas to Aspen bus services, operated by Vonlane, depart from Hyatt Regency Houston station.
The best way to get from Texas to Aspen is to fly which takes 4h 48m and costs $80 - $450.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$240 - $440 and takes 31h.
Texas to Aspen bus services, operated by Vonlane, arrive at Fort Worth station.
Aspen is 1h behind Texas. It is currently 3:00 PM in Texas and 2:00 PM in Aspen.
